Re: Arboreal Maintenance Contract
1st September 2025 - 31st March 2030
Cosby Parish Council are inviting tenders for the Parish of Cosby Arboreal Maintenance contract for the period 1st September 2025 to 31st March 2030.
Tenders are invited from suitably qualified and experienced providers who must be able to demonstrate a proven track record of providing a full arboreal inspection and maintenance service within public open spaces and public domains; knowledge of the areas to be maintained, a clear commitment to carbon neutrality within the business and the resilience, modern equipment and sustainability to undertake a medium-term service.
The Parish Councils arboreal management and responsibility falls into 4 distinct categories: -
1. Inspection and maintenance of Cosby Cemetery
2. Inspection and maintenance of Cosby Victory Park
3. Inspection and maintenance of trees within the wider village, to include the ongoing installation, maintenance and servicing of the Christmas lighting displays within the tree stock. (Safety awareness and competence of working with 240V power supplies, is essential)
4. Inspection and maintenance of St Michael and All Angels (Closed churchyard) as required.
Works are based upon a recurring bi-annual cycle with arboreal work scheduled across two alternating programmes.
The Parish Council is open to considering sharing the contract between two suppliers where specific areas of expertise or experience are demonstrated and the sharing of the contract is in the Parish Councils and the suppliers overall best interest and represents best value.
The Parish Council recognises the seasonality and inherent variability of any work required and invites suppliers to bring forward their own pricing mechanism and proposals.
Tenders should itemise and price the works for the 4 individual categories set-out in items 1 to 4 immediately above.
Outline contract requirements:
Inspection and maintenance of trees and shrubs to agreed schedule.
Pollarding of trees as required.
Removal and replacement of tree stock as required.
Pruning of shrubs and hedgerows as required.
Removal or all arisings
Non-contractual Ad-hoc requests on a chargeable basis within the suppliers' capabilities
Undertaking works to Christmas lights to include installation, fault finding and replacement as required.
Emergency response to arboreal work and matters of Health and Safety.
Key contact and full public liability insurance.
Modern and well-maintained equipment with fully trained staff.
Tender process:
Tenders should be submitted no later than 5.00pm Friday 27th June 2025 in a sealed envelope bearing "Confidential Tender" on the front, to the address above.
Interested parties are welcome to request a tour of the village and work required by contacting the Parish Manager by email to clerk@cosbyparishcouncil.gov.uk
Cosby Parish Council will endeavour to award the contract no later than Friday 25th July 2025
Contract length and termination:
The contract will run from 1st September 2025 to 31st March 2030 with an annual 12-month break clause and early termination with a minimum three months' notice in the event of unacceptable and unresolvable performance issues.
Key Contacts:
The Cosby Parish Council, Parish Manager or a nominated member of the team will be the main point of contact for suppliers. Suppliers will be required to provide a main point of contact with direct telephone and email access and demonstrate adequate supervision when working within the Parish of Cosby.
Health and Safety:
Staff employed to work on the contract must be fully trained, be aware of the risks associated with working in the public domain, awareness of working with a 240v power supply and adhere to any method statements, codes of conduct and safe working practices set out by the supplier.
Where an unexpected matter of the health, safety and welfare of members of the public within the public domain has been identified, suppliers must be prepared to respond to requests from the Parish Council for support within 48 hours as a general rule, or within 24 hours in more severe circumstances.
Standards of Operation:
Tenders should include a copy of your Public Liability Insurance, PPE policy or sample of; "sample" proof of staff training and the number of staff that will be routinely employed on the contract.
All arisings are to be collected and removed unless otherwise agreed.
Outline details of the age and type of plant and equipment to be employed in servicing this contract would be welcome.
Suppliers should be prepared to undertake Ad-hoc unplanned works if and as required on a job-rate basis but within the suppliers' scope of capability.
Invoice and payment terms:
Payment terms to be agreed and Cosby Parish Council is in agreement with the 30-day prompt payment code.
